Last Sunday I visited a “Test Kitchen” in my area. There, under a single roof, three separate kitchens offered three different low-priced menus. I had lots of choices, as shown on the order touch screen.
I poked out my choices and then “Checkout”. The screen told me to swipe or insert my credit card or use a mobile app to pay. I was taken aback. I came prepared to pay cash.
Not only was there no cash drawer, there was no human interface. Humans were scurrying around back in the kitchen filing orders. But I was forced to conduct business with a machine.
I understand the implications of hiring humans to deal with cash registers. There is the search for and interviewing of willing and able prospective employees. There is the decision to hire people who can add and subtract and think on their feet. There is the training of new hires to understand the system and to be customer friendly. There is the constant monitoring of the cash drawer for pilfering, and more. To those time-consuming aspects of hiring, add the cost of incentives, hourly salary, and benefits. Business sense would act to cut out the middle man – the counter person.

Social Media May Alter Brains of Children — Study
Habitually checking social media as a young teenager is linked to hypersensitivity to peer feedback and may potentially lead to permanent changes in the brain’s reward and motivation centers, neuroscientists at the University of North Carolina suggested in a recent study published in JAMA Pediatrics.
The study looked at a group of 169 teens as their brains developed between the ages of 12 to 15 and their self-reported use of Facebook, Instagram and Snapchat.
When those with usage the researchers classed as “habitual” – meaning they checked their accounts 15 or more times a day – played a game that modeled feedback in the form of peer approval, they became increasingly sensitive to that feedback.
